Timothy Frie
Timothy Frie (Democratic Party) ran for election to the Florida State Senate to represent District 21. He did not appear on the ballot for the Democratic primary on August 18, 2020.

General election
General election for Florida State Senate District 21
Jim Boyd defeated Anthony Eldon in the general election for Florida State Senate District 21 on November 3, 2020.
Candidate | % | Votes | ||
✔ | ![]() | Jim Boyd (R) | 61.0 | 191,673 |
Anthony Eldon (D) | 39.0 | 122,480 |
Total votes: 314,153 | ||||

Republican primary election
Republican primary for Florida State Senate District 21
Jim Boyd defeated John Houman in the Republican primary for Florida State Senate District 21 on August 18, 2020.
Candidate | % | Votes | ||
✔ | ![]() | Jim Boyd | 90.1 | 49,558 |
![]() | John Houman ![]() | 9.9 | 5,430 |
Total votes: 54,988 | ||||
